Q: How do I prepare for a remote counseling session?
A: To prepare for a remote counseling session, you will need the following things:
A private and quiet place where you can talk openly and honestly with your therapist.
A notepad and pen so you can take notes or jot down any thoughts or questions you have.
A phone or a computer with a stable internet connection and a webcam.
Q: How long do remote counseling sessions typically last?
A: The length of a remote counseling session can vary, but most sessions last between 45 and 60 minutes.
Q: How often will I need to have remote counseling sessions?
A: The frequency of remote counseling sessions is typically determined by the needs and goals of the individual. Some people may benefit from weekly sessions, while others may only need to meet with a therapist once a month or on an as-needed basis. Your therapist will work with you to determine the best course of treatment for your specific needs.
Q: Is remote counselling confidential?
A: Yes, remote counselling is confidential. The same privacy and confidentiality standards apply to remote counselling as to in-person counselling. It is important to ensure that you have a private and secure location for your counselling sessions.

Q: What should I do if I have technical issues during a remote counseling session?
A: If you experience any technical issues during a remote counseling session, it is important to let your therapist know right away. They can help you troubleshoot the problem or reschedule the session if necessary.
